Effects of salinity change on two superoxide dismutases (SODs) in juvenile marbled eel Anguilla marmorata
Salinity is one of the most important factors that affect the fish growth and survival. Superoxide dismutases (SODs), as the primary antioxidant enzymes, play a first role in the process of preventing oxidative stress caused by excessive superoxide anion (O[Image: see text] ) in living organisms.
